[counterintuitive] Is prompt engineering just a temporary hack until models improve
Treat prompt engineering as a core, durable software engineering skill akin to API design; invest in robust prompt management, versioning, and testing.
Journey Context:
Many believe that as models get smarter, we won't need to carefully craft prompts—we'll just ask naturally. However, software interfaces require precise specifications. Prompt engineering is essentially programming the natural language API of the model. As models get smarter, they can handle more complex prompts, but they still require precise instructions to integrate deterministically into larger software systems. 'Just ask' doesn't work for production pipelines requiring structured outputs and strict behavioral constraints.
